### v2.9.1 — EXIF scrubbing on upload

Heads up, new folks: PixelPorter now strips EXIF metadata (GPS, device model, timestamps) from every image at upload time, before anything hits storage. Previously we scrubbed on download, which meant originals sat around with location data — not great. Scrubbing failures now block the upload instead of silently passing through. If you see scrub-related errors in staging, ping the feature owner.

signatory, hawip-bafop: Quenmir Gorvan Rusdor

Hi dispatch,

Quick one from the Larkmoor Reservoir crew — six chilled water samples are packed and ready in cooler box three at the Hessleton field office. They need to reach the Dunmere lab before noon tomorrow or the batch expires. Records team, please log them under the spring survey. For the courier collecting them, follow the hand-over instruction noted below.

dispatch memo: the sorius tamius courier leaves the praeth ledger at gate 4873 under passcode 928014

Handover Note — from Petra to Callum

Callum, quick rundown before I'm off. The hiring freeze in the Norwick division is holding, but two managers are pushing for exceptions — I've said no so far. Morale is wobbly but manageable. Keep the board updated monthly; they're watching this one closely. Everything else is in the shared tracker. The reasoning behind the freeze and what comes next is in the note below.

board note of hafop-fahof: The renewal with Wenaelek Group closes at $2 million a year, 15 percent above the last contract. Project Quenael slips by two quarters because of the supplier delay.

While reviewing the Quorrel integration, note that the upstream pricing endpoint has shown intermittent 90-second stalls during their maintenance windows. The proposed change wraps all Quorrel calls in a circuit breaker: five consecutive failures open the circuit for two minutes, with a half-open probe thereafter. Fallback serves cached quotes flagged as stale. Please confirm the thresholds match our vendor SLA before approving. Escalations about Quorrel's availability commitments should go to their integration desk.

escalation mailbox, yawep-fahog: fenwyn_olidor@qirvancorp.internal